🥘 Ingredients

14 items
  • 4 Poblano peppers
  • 6 Large eggs
  • 1 cup Whole milk
  • 1.5 cups Cheddar cheese, shredded
  • 1.5 cups Monterey Jack cheese, shredded
  • 2 tablespoons All-pur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ons Unsalted butter
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 0.5 teaspoon Ground cumin
  • 0.5 teaspoon Garlic powder
  • 0.5 teaspoon Onion powder
  • 1 tablespoon Vegetable oil (for roasting)
  • 2 tablespoons Chopped fresh cilantro (optional garnish)

📝 Instructions

13 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il.

2

Rub the poblano peppers with vegetable oil and place them on the prepared baking sheet. Roast in the oven for 10-15 minutes, turning occasionally, until the skins are blistered and charred.

3

Remove the peppers from the oven and place them in a bowl. Cover with plastic wrap or a kitchen towel and let them steam for about 10 minutes. Peel off the skins, remove the seeds, and dice the peppers. Set aside.

4

Lower the oven temperature to 375°F (190°C). Grease an 8x8-inch baking dish or a deep soufflé dish with butter.

5

In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Whisk in the flour and cook for 1-2 minutes to form a roux. Gradually add the milk, whisking constantly to avoid lumps. Cook until the mixture thickens slightly, about 3-4 minutes. Remove from heat.

6

Stir in the shredded cheddar cheese, shredded Monterey Jack cheese, salt, black pepper, ground cumin, garlic powder, and onion powder. Mix until the cheeses are melted and the mixture is smooth. Set aside to cool slightly.

7

Separate the eggs, placing the yolks in a large bowl and the whites in a separate clean, dry bowl.

8

Whisk the egg yolks into the cheese mixture until fully incorporated. Gently fold in the diced poblano peppers.

9

Using a hand mixer or stand mixer, beat the egg whites on high speed until stiff peaks form.

10

Gently fold the egg whites into the yolk and cheese mixture in three additions. Be careful not to overmix; the mixture should remain light and airy.

11

Pour the mixture into the prepared baking dish. Smooth the top with a spatula.

12

Bake in the preheated oven for 30-35 minutes, or until the soufflé is puffed and golden brown. Do not open the oven door while baking to prevent the soufflé from deflating.

13

Remove from the oven and let cool for a couple of minutes. Garnish with chopped cilantro, if desired, and serve immediately.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(225.0g)
Calories
406
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 31.3 g 40%
Saturated Fat 17.3 g 87%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 254 mg 85%
Sodium 770 mg 33%
Total Carbohydrate 11.0 g 4%
Dietary Fiber 1.6 g 6%
Total Sugars 4.3 g
Protein 22.5 g 45%
Vitamin D 1.9 mcg 9%
Calcium 494 mg 38%
Iron 1.8 mg 10%
Potassium 353 mg 8%
